The United States submitted to the UN Security Council a draft resolution mentioning an “immediate ceasefire” in Gaza. Russia and China vetoed the resolution, stressing the "need" for an "immediate" ceasefire.

The resolution received 11 votes in favor, three votes against (Russia, China and Algeria) and one abstention (Guyana) Since the start of the war between Israel and Hamas on October 7, the Americans have systematically opposed the use of the term "ceasefire" in UN resolutions.
